Geological context: Early Silurian, Ross Brook Fm. Collection locality: fall blocks, 1059-1062 ft above base of Arisaig Grp section, exposed in first prominant seaward projecting cliff west of the mouth of Arisaig Brook along Northumberland Strait shore, Arisaig [Datum: 1025 ft for contact of bottom of Ross Brook Upper Mbr with underlying Ross Brook Middle Mbr], Antigonish County, Nova Scotia, Canada. Collected by Richard K. Bambach, 1964/1965. IP number 252211; lot count 1; accn=IPA.07253; associatedwith=on same slab: IP.252212.
